Frequently asked questions on the trip Rome - Pordenone
How much does a bus ticket from Rome to Pordenone cost?
The bus ticket price from Rome to Pordenone starts at US$11. The best way to find cheap bus tickets from Rome to Pordenone is to book your tickets as early as possible. Prices tend to rise as your travel date approaches, so book in advance to secure the best prices!
How long is the bus ride from Rome to Pordenone?
The average travel time between Rome and Pordenone is around 10h 35m, although the fastest bus will take about 8h 15m. This is the time it takes to travel the 454 km that separates the two cities.
How many daily bus connections are there between Rome and Pordenone?
The number of buses from Rome to Pordenone can differ depending on the day of the week. On average, there are 2 on this route. Some buses run direct routes, while others have layovers. Simplify your bus trip from Rome to Pordenone by comparing and selecting the bus that fits your travel style and budget on Busbud.
Which bus companies travel from Rome to Pordenone?
When taking the bus from Rome to Pordenone, you can travel comfortably and safely with FlixBus, MarinoBus, Itabus.
What are the departure and arrival stations when taking the bus from Rome to Pordenone?
Buses travelling between Rome and Pordenone leave from Rome Tiburtina Bus Station or Rome Ciampino Airport and arrive at Pordenone Via Pola.

Buses are energy-efficient. Carrying a passenger over 100 kms by coach only takes 0.6-0.9 liters of gas. Compare that to the 2.6 liters required by high-speed train, 6.6 liters by airplane and 7.6 liters by gas-powered car, and it's clear that the bus is a more environmentally-conscious option for your bus transportation from Rome to Pordenone.

Did you know?
9.2% of ground transportation in Europe is done by bus versus 7.4% by train.
The average number of passengers on a coach bus is 32 meaning that a bus could replace a minimum of at least 30 cars!
The word 'bus' is an abbreviation of 'omnibus" which means 'for all' in Latin as buses were meant to be transportation for everybody.
